Nintendo Switch: A Game Changer in Digital Sports
The Nintendo Switch has revolutionized the way we think about gaming. It's not just a console; it’s a hybrid device that seamlessly blends home and on-the-go gaming experiences. This versatility has made it a massive hit with gamers of all ages and has opened up new opportunities for digital sports. The Switch's portability allows players to engage in competitive gaming anytime, anywhere. Imagine organizing a Mario Kart tournament on a road trip or battling it out in Super Smash Bros. during a lunch break. The possibilities are endless!
Moreover, the Switch's unique Joy-Con controllers have paved the way for innovative motion-controlled games that can be considered digital sports. Games like Nintendo Switch Sports and Arms require physical activity and strategic thinking, making them engaging and competitive experiences. These games appeal to a broader audience, including those who may not be traditional gamers, and can even promote fitness and well-being. Who knew that playing video games could actually be good for your health? Additionally, the Nintendo Switch's online multiplayer capabilities have fostered a thriving community of competitive gamers. Players from all over the world can connect and compete in a variety of games, from Splatoon 3 to Rocket League. This has created a vibrant ecosystem for e-sports and has given rise to new stars and tournaments. The Switch has truly democratized gaming, making it more accessible and inclusive for everyone.
Furthermore, the Nintendo Switch's focus on local multiplayer has brought back the joy of playing games together in the same room. This is especially important for fostering social connections and building communities around digital sports. Imagine gathering with friends and family for a Super Smash Bros. Ultimate tournament or teaming up in Mario Kart 8 Deluxe to take on the competition. These shared experiences create lasting memories and strengthen bonds. The Nintendo Switch has proven that digital sports can be just as social and engaging as traditional sports, and it has paved the way for a new era of competitive gaming.

The Digital Revolution in Sports
The digital revolution has transformed sports in countless ways. From advanced training techniques to real-time data analytics, technology has enhanced every aspect of athletic performance. Digital platforms have also made it easier for fans to connect with their favorite teams and athletes, creating a more immersive and engaging experience.
One of the most significant impacts of the digital revolution has been the rise of e-sports. E-sports has exploded in popularity in recent years, attracting millions of viewers and generating billions of dollars in revenue. Professional gamers are now recognized as athletes, and e-sports tournaments are broadcast on major television networks. This has opened up new opportunities for gamers to pursue their passion and make a living doing what they love. Digital technology has also revolutionized the way traditional sports are played and consumed. Wearable sensors and data analytics provide athletes and coaches with valuable insights into performance, helping them to optimize training and improve strategy. Streaming services and social media platforms have made it easier for fans to watch games and connect with their favorite teams, no matter where they are in the world. The digital revolution has truly transformed sports into a global phenomenon.
Moreover, digital technology has also made sports more accessible to people with disabilities. Adaptive gaming controllers and virtual reality training programs allow people with physical limitations to participate in sports and experience the joy of competition. This has opened up new avenues for inclusion and has empowered people with disabilities to pursue their athletic dreams. The digital revolution has truly democratized sports, making it more inclusive and accessible to everyone.
